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Don’t wait until it’s too late – if you notice any of the following warning signs, call us today to schedule a consultation. Our team is here to help you recover from bathroom water damage and get your bathroom back to normal as quickly as possible.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ors in your bathroom can be a sign of mold and mildew growth. If the odor persists,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will work to identify and fix the source of the odor and prevent future problems.

Warped or Discolored Flooring

Warped or discolored fl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will work to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as and ensure that your flooring is safe and healthy.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your paint or wallpaper,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will work to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as and ensure that your paint and wallpaper are safe and healthy.

Discoloration or Stains on Walls

Discoloration or stains on walls can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your walls,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age. Our team will work to repair and reconstruct any damaged areas and ensure that your walls are safe and healthy.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age with minimal damage to property Yes No DIY is fine for minor water damage with minimal damage to property.
Major water damage with significant property damage No Yes Call a professional for major water damage with significant property damage to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Water damage with potential for mold growth No Yes Call a professional for water damage with potential for mold growth to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Water damage with electrical or structural issues No Yes Call a professional for water damage with electrical or structural issues to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Water damage with sewage or Category 3 water No Yes Call a professional for water damage with sewage or Category 3 water to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Oro Valley, AZ

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of affected area, and local conditions in Oro Valley, AZ. We’ll work with you to provide a free estimate and ensure that you understand the costs involved. Our prices are competitive and transparent, and we’ll work to ensure that you get the best possible outcome for your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Materials and labor costs, complexity of repair
Disinfection and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ions
Final inspection and cleaning $100 – $500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, local conditions

The prices above are estimates and may vary depending on the specific circumstances of your bathroom water damage restoration project. We’ll work with you to provide a free estimate and ensure that you understand the costs involved.

Common Questions About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Q: What causes bathroom water damage?

A: Bathroom water damage is often caused by clogged drains, leaky pipes, and overflowing toilets. Our team will work to identify and fix the source of the damage to prevent future problems.
